#434ef5 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#434ef5 is composed of 26.3% red, 30.6% green and 96.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 72.7% cyan, 68.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 236.3 degrees, a saturation of 89.9% and a lightness of 61.2%. #434ef5 color hex could be obtained by blending #869cff with #0000eb. Closest websafe color is: #3366ff.

Shades and Tints of #434ef5

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010211 is the darkest color, while #fdfdff is the lightest one.
